via LinkedIn
$130K - 145K a year
Design, develop, and maintain scalable microservices backend applications on AWS using Java and Spring Boot, implement CI/CD pipelines, and collaborate with cross-functional teams to deliver secure and reliable solutions.
Strong proficiency in modern Java and microservices with Spring Boot, experience with AWS services, CI/CD tools, and working knowledge of Scala programming language.
Location: USA – LA, NY, Orlando, Santa Monica, Seattle, SFO, NJ Work Type: Full-Time / Onsite Hybrid Experience Required: 8 – 15 Years Compensation: USD 130,000 – 145,000 (based on experience and skill depth) Job Overview A leading technology consulting and solutions organization is seeking an Associate Technical Architect – Java to design, develop, and maintain scalable backend systems and microservices deployed on AWS environments. This role requires deep hands-on expertise in modern Java, microservices architecture, cloud-native systems, and CI/CD automation. The ideal candidate will work closely with multiple stakeholders to ensure delivery of high-performing, secure, and reliable applications while adhering to enterprise architecture guidelines. Key Responsibilities • Architecture & Development: Design, develop, and maintain microservices-based backend applications using Java, Spring Framework, and Spring Boot. • Cloud Engineering: Develop and manage AWS services including DynamoDB, S3, Lambda, IAM, and EKS clusters. • API Design: Create and optimize RESTful APIs ensuring scalability, reusability, and security across applications. • Application Performance: Ensure scalability, responsiveness, and reliability of backend systems. • Solution Alignment: Collaborate with cross-functional teams to translate technical requirements into solution architectures. • DevOps & Automation: Implement CI/CD pipelines using Kubernetes, Jenkins, GitHub, and Spinnaker for continuous deployment. • Best Practices: Apply coding standards, architectural patterns, and design best practices for maintainability. • Continuous Learning: Stay updated with the latest advancements in backend frameworks, programming languages, and AWS services. Must-Have Requirements • Strong proficiency in Java (v11, v17, v21) with understanding of modern features and performance optimization. • Solid experience with microservices architecture using Spring Boot and Spring Framework. • Familiarity with design and architectural patterns for scalable distributed applications. • Experience with AWS services (DynamoDB, S3, Lambda, IAM, EKS). • Hands-on experience with CI/CD tools such as Kubernetes, Jenkins, GitHub, and Spinnaker. • Strong understanding of both NoSQL (DynamoDB) and relational databases. • Working knowledge of Scala programming language • Excellent communication, collaboration, and problem-solving skills. Nice-to-Have Skills • Experience with Docker, Kafka, and Datadog for monitoring and container orchestration • Proven ability to deploy applications on AWS using EKS and other DevOps tools. • Exposure to microservices scaling and performance tuning in production environments.
This job posting was last updated on 12/5/2025